Iowa Illinois
Cedar Falls, IA

Larry Turilli in Cedar Falls, Iowa

In our database, we have found 1 person named Larry Turilli in Cedar Falls, IA, along with this person's date of birth, home address, phone numbers, email addresses, workplace, social profiles, and more.
Address History
2523 Feather Run Trl, Cedar Falls, IA, 50613 Current

FAQ about Larry Turilli

Larry Turilli currently lives at 2523 Feather Run Trl, Cedar Falls, Iowa, 50613

Larry Turilli is also known as: Lauren Turilli, Laurence Turilli, Lawrence Turilli. These names can be aliases, nicknames, or other names he has used.